Radeon RX 570 vs GeForce RTX 4090 benchmarks

In our benchmarks, the GeForce RTX 4090 beats the Radeon RX 570 in gaming performance.

In our comparison, the GeForce RTX 4090 has a significantly higher core clock speed. This is the frequency at which the graphics core is running at. While not necessarily an indicator of overall performance, this metric can be useful when comparing two GPUs based on the same architecture. In addition, the GeForce RTX 4090 also has a significantly higher boost clock speed. The boost clock speed is the frequency that the GPU core can reach if the temperature is low enough. The allows for higher performance in certain scenarios.

Next up, in terms of GPU memory, the GeForce RTX 4090 has significantly more memory with 24 GiB of memory compared to 8 GiB. Memory size doesn't directly affect performance, but too little memory will certainly degrade gaming performance.

In addition, the Radeon RX 570 has a significantly lower TDP at 150 W when compared to the GeForce RTX 4090 at 450 W. This is not a measure of performance, but rather the amount of heat generated by the chip when running at its highest speed.

According to the results of the hardwareDB benchmark utility, the GeForce RTX 4090 is faster than the Radeon RX 570.
